
Octal, 16-bit Analog-to-Digital Converter (ADC) featuring simultaneous sampling. Achieves 52 kS/s conversion rate with 1 LSB integral and differential nonlinearity. Offers 97 dB signal-to-noise ratio and bipolar input type. Interface via SPI, housed in a 64-HTQFP package with gold contact plating for surface mounting. Operates from a 4.75V to 5.25V supply, with a power dissipation of 245mW.
